77114 was originally put up for sale with a price tag of $10 million USD. However, the Russian government blocked the sale due to the fact that the NK-321 engines it was refitted with were military engines (they power the Tu-160). Since then, the aircraft has been seen fitted with it’s original RD-36-51 engines (you can tell thanks to the unique nozzles of the -51), so it may yet be sold.
Refusing to supply NK-321 engines because of their military applications might indeed be the reason that the Russians gave for not selling them, but I can’t help but think that the Russians are being a little bit inconsistant in their rules. If this were really the case the Soviets/Russians should never have sold any of their Tu-154M or Il-62M airliners – both of which used the Soloviev D-30 engine, which, in afterburning form is used to power the MiG-31 – one of the Russians most classifed aircraft.

The WW2 spitfire was powered by a water cooled engine.
The term water cooled is almost certainly incorrect terminology, if we are talking about aero engines.
The liquid used for cooling such aero engines as the RR merlin or the Daimler Benz DB 600 series was rarely completely water, but usually a half and half mix of both water and ethylene glycol, or sometimes just ethylene glycol on its own. I think other liquids may have been used, someone else might be able to tell us.:confused:
Liquid cooled is the more appropriate term.
